The time it takes to process your case will depend on the type of application you make. If you make your application in person at Croydon public enquiry office, we will usually process your application on the same day.
We are currently prioritising cases where the applicant needs permission from the UK Border Agency to start work. Self-employed Bulgarian and Romanian nationals do not need to hold a registration certificate before starting work in a self-employed capacity, so these cases are currently taking longer to process.
